Release Date Speculations and Confirmed Platforms

Okay, let’s get the big question out of the way first: When can we actually play this masterpiece? As of today, we don't have an exact release date. Capcom has announced that Monster Hunter Wilds is slated for a 2025 release. That's a pretty broad window, I know, but it gives us something to look forward to! My gut feeling? I'd bet we're looking at a late 2025 release, possibly around the same time Monster Hunter: World launched. This would give Capcom plenty of time to polish the game and build up hype.

Now, let's talk platforms. Monster Hunter Wilds has been confirmed for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C. That’s right, folks – current-gen consoles and PC gamers are all invited to the hunt! This is fantastic news, as it ensures a wide audience can experience what Monster Hunter Wilds has to offer. No one gets left behind!

Why This Matters: The multi-platform release is a smart move by Capcom. Monster Hunter: World's success was largely due to its availability on multiple platforms, introducing the franchise to a broader audience. By launching Monster Hunter Wilds on PS5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C simultaneously, Capcom is maximizing its potential reach and ensuring that as many hunters as possible can join the fun from day one. Gameplay Mechanics and New Features

Alright, let's sink our teeth into the good stuff: gameplay! Monster Hunter Wilds is set to evolve the Monster Hunter formula in exciting new ways. From what we’ve seen in the trailers, the environments are going to be more dynamic and interactive than ever before. We’re talking about ecosystems that react to weather patterns, monster behavior, and even your own actions. Imagine battling a massive monster during a sandstorm, where visibility is limited, and the environment itself becomes a hazard. Epic, right?

One of the standout features is the enhanced traversal. Players will have new ways to navigate the vast landscapes, including riding creatures and using tools to overcome obstacles. This opens up a whole new level of exploration and adds a strategic layer to how you approach hunts. No more clunky running – we’re soaring through the skies and charging across the plains!

Dynamic Environments: The dynamic environments are a game-changer. In previous Monster Hunter games, the environment was largely static. Now, we're seeing weather systems that affect monster behavior, create new challenges, and offer unique opportunities. For example, a thunderstorm might attract certain monsters or make others more vulnerable. This adds a layer of unpredictability and realism that makes each hunt feel fresh and exciting.

Seamless Open World: Another exciting aspect is the seamless open world. While previous Monster Hunter games had distinct zones, Monster Hunter Wilds appears to be moving towards a more interconnected world. This means you can chase monsters across vast distances without loading screens interrupting the action. This creates a more immersive and engaging experience, making the world feel truly alive.

Weapon and Armor Customization

Of course, no Monster Hunter game is complete without a robust weapon and armor system. Monster Hunter Wilds is set to offer a wide range of weapons, each with its own unique move sets and playstyles. Whether you prefer the raw power of the Great Sword, the speed and precision of the Dual Blades, or the versatility of the Switch Axe, there's a weapon for every hunter.

Armor customization is also getting a major overhaul. In addition to providing defensive stats, armor sets will offer unique skills and abilities that can enhance your hunting prowess. You'll be able to mix and match armor pieces to create custom builds that suit your playstyle and the challenges you face. This adds a layer of strategic depth to the game, allowing you to tailor your character to any situation.

Weapon Variety: The diverse range of weapons is a hallmark of the Monster Hunter series, and Monster Hunter Wilds is set to continue this tradition. Each weapon offers a unique playstyle, with different strengths and weaknesses. Mastering each weapon takes time and practice, but the reward is a satisfying and versatile hunting experience.

Armor Skills: Armor skills are a crucial part of character customization in Monster Hunter. By equipping different armor pieces, you can unlock a variety of skills that enhance your abilities. These skills can range from increasing your attack power to improving your evasion skills. Experimenting with different armor combinations is key to creating a build that suits your playstyle.
